What is a schematic drawing?

A schematic drawing is a simplified technical diagram that shows the components of a system and how they connect, without representing the physical layout or scale. Common types include electrical schematics, wiring diagrams, plumbing schematics, HVAC flow diagrams, and fire alarm schematics. They are essential for design development, regulatory submissions, and construction coordination.

What is the difference between a schematic drawing and a P&ID drawing?

A schematic shows the logical layout and connectivity of a system in simplified form. A P&ID is a specific type of schematic used in process engineering that follows strict ISO and ISA standards, showing all piping, instrumentation, valves, and control devices in detail. P&IDs are used in oil and gas and process industries; schematics are used more broadly across electrical, mechanical, and building services engineering.
